Jharer

Jharer is a village located in Karahal tehsil of Sheopur district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 65km away from sub-district headquarter Karahal (tehsildar office) and 35km away from district headquarter Sheopur. As per 2009 stats, Jharer village is also a gram panchayat.

About Jharer

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Jharer is 451829. The village spans a total geographical area of 8009 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 476337. Sheopur is nearest town to Jharer village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 35km away.

Population of Jharer

Below is a concise population overview of Jharer as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,192 602 590
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 257 129 128
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 983 495 488
Literate Population 394 228 166
Illiterate Population 798 374 424

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Jharer village:

  • The total population of Jharer village is around 1,192, including approximately 602 males and 590 females, with a sex ratio of 980 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 257 children aged 0–6 years in Jharer village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Jharer village has 983 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Jharer village is about 33.05%, with male literacy at 37.87% and female literacy at 28.14%.
  • There are around 226 households in Jharer village.
